Weight Loss Medication Compounding vs Brand GLP-1: Ultimate Evidence-Based Guide for Spring, TX Patients

Compounded GLP-1 medications are custom-prepared versions of drugs like semaglutide and tirzepatide made by specialty pharmacies. Unlike FDA-approved brand medications, compounded versions lack regulatory review for safety, effectiveness, or quality. Understanding the differences in dosing precision, quality control, and regulatory oversight helps patients make informed decisions about their weight loss treatment options.
Body Composition Analysis: Understanding Your InBody Scan Results for Medical Weight Loss in Spring, TX

Body composition analysis separates weight into fat mass, skeletal muscle, visceral fat, and body water. InBody scans use bioelectrical impedance to track whether weight changes come from fat loss or muscle loss—distinctions standard scales cannot reveal. Weekly monitoring helps physicians adjust medical weight loss programs to protect lean tissue while reducing metabolic disease risk.
The Science Behind Cold Laser Lipolysis Mechanism: Zerona Explained for Spring, TX Patients

Cold laser lipolysis uses low-level light therapy to create temporary pores in fat cell membranes, allowing stored lipids to exit naturally. The body then processes this released fat through the lymphatic system. Clinical trials document modest circumference reductions when the technology is combined with healthy lifestyle habits under medical supervision.
Metabolic Adaptation Weight Loss: Why Weight Returns After Dieting

Metabolic adaptation describes how your body slows calorie burning after weight loss, making maintenance difficult. This biological response varies between individuals and doesn’t always predict regain. Physician-supervised programs address hormonal changes, preserve muscle mass, and provide ongoing monitoring to prevent the weight return cycle that defeats traditional dieting approaches.

Why GLP-1 Side Effects Occur in Spring, TX — Expert Tips for Better GLP-1 Side Effect Management

GLP-1 medications slow stomach emptying and signal fullness, which can cause temporary digestive discomfort. Physician-supervised dose escalation and nutritional adjustments help patients adapt comfortably. Most side effects are mild and decrease within weeks as the body adjusts to treatment.
The Biology of Appetite: How GLP-1 Appetite Regulation Works in Spring, TX

GLP-1 appetite regulation describes how incretin hormones signal fullness to the brain and slow stomach emptying. When these natural pathways don’t function optimally, persistent hunger can sabotage weight management efforts. Physician-led GLP-1 therapy may restore normal satiety responses when combined with behavioral support and lifestyle modifications.
Why Skin Gets Loose After Weight Loss—Understanding Skin Laxity Causes in Spring, TX

Skin laxity after weight loss occurs when collagen and elastin fibers undergo permanent remodeling during periods of significant stretching. The degree of retraction depends on factors including age, genetics, weight loss timeline, and how well you maintain lean muscle mass throughout your journey.
